Picker Names NBA Team for OKC
Published: 3/27/2008 2:24 PM
Last Modified: 3/27/2008 2:24 PM

Take your pick of names for the new Oklahoma City Whatevers of the National Basketball Association:

The Oklahoma City Preachers.

The Oklahoma City Heartlanders.

The Oklahoma City Dusters.

The Oklahoma City Blind Hogs.

The Oklahoma City Rotation.

The Oklahoma City Boots.

The Oklahoma City Buds (redbud trees, Bud beer).

The Oklahoma City Westerners.

The Oklahoma City Humidity.

The Oklahoma City Armadillos.

The Oklahoma City Denim.

The Oklahoma City Ya'lls.

The Oklahoma City Ribs.

The Oklahoma City Git-tars.

The Oklahoma City Hunters.

The Oklahoma City Squirrels.

The Oklahoma City Chaw.

The Oklahoma City Americans.
